NIU Professor Hired As DeKalb School District Interim Superintendent

NIU

The DeKalb Community School District 428 board unanimously approved a contract for Bradley Hawk as interim superintendent.    

He was selected for the position after Supt. Doug Moeller was placed on administrative leave Sept. 21.  The suspension is the result of an order of protection filed by DeKalb High School Principal Michele Albano against Moeller. 

Bradley Hawk was superintendent of the Burlington school district and currently develops online courses at Northern Illinois University.  The Daily Chronicle reports the contract would pay Hawk $925 per day for no more than 100 days of work.  He will work  for the district two to three days per week, while continuing at NIU on a part-time basis.  

Moeller and Albano will appear before a judge today regarding the restraining order.
